[RFC 1/2] PM: Add suspend and hibernate notifications for after freeze

Mario Limonciello superm1 at kernel.org
Thu May 1 21:17:32 UTC 2025


From: Mario Limonciello <mario.limonciello at amd.com>

Suspend and hibernate notifications are available specifically when
the sequence starts and finishes.  However there are no notifications
during the process when tasks have been frozen.

Introduce two new events `PM_SUSPEND_POST_FREEZE` and
`PM_HIBERNATE_POST_FREEZE` that drivers can subscribe to and take
different actions specifically knowing userspace is frozen.
